Cooking Instructions
- 1
Preheat oven to 350°F
- 2
Line cookie sheets with parchment paper
- 3
Sift or wisk all dry ingredients together: flour, baking soda & spices
- 4
In large bowel with electric mixer, combine shortening and sugar, blending until creamy (about 2 mins)
- 5
Add egg & molasses until completely incorporated
- 6
Slowly mix in dry ingredients with a spoon/spatula
- 7
Roll into 1 inch balls and roll in sugar
- 8
Place on cookie sheet, bake 8-10 minutes or until just set around edges and you see crackling on top (they will puff then flatten); don't overbake, they should stay chewy in the middle
